Now that you’ve found Mist Wood, you will need to return to Eudora for your next quest “The Razor’s Edge”. Eudora will give you a Basic Crafting Table. To create these 2 Daggers, you will have to buy a Dagger of Absolution Recipe from Eudora by clicking on her + Recipe Shop.
In the screenshot above, you’ll notice that in order to buy this dagger, you will have to have 64 gold and find 4 different types of reagents. Finding reagents can be easy if you know where to look or even, purchase them if you’re lucky! Below, I’ve provided a list of each reagent, and location to look at + purchase!
4 SapphireÂ
Sold By: Elmer Meadowglass, Olde Town – 15 Gold Each, 60 Gold Total For Recipe
8 Black Coal
Sold By: Elmer Meadowglass, Olde Town – 5 Gold Each, 40 Total For Recipe
4 Mist Wood
Found: Grassy Areas, Wizard City  Sold By: Elik Silverfist, 175 Gold, 700 Total For Recipe
4 Cattail
Found: Watery Areas (Ponds, Rivers)Â Â Sold: Elik Silverfist, 175 Gold, 700 Total For Recipe
Once you’ve collected all of the reagents that you need, return to Eudora to buy the recipe. Once you buy your recipe, you will need to go to your Dorm Room / House and place your crafting table (found in the Furniture section of your backpack).
Once you’ve placed your crafting table in your Dorm Room / House, press X, then scroll over to what you need to create. In this case, we created 2 Daggers, so you will need to click on the Athames section. Once you do, you’ll see that you have all of the required reagents to create a Dagger. Click on Create button below!
Shortly after creating your first dagger, you’ll notice a countdown. This is normal. In this case, it was only 30 seconds, but more advanced crafting – such as equipment and spells, especially in later worlds – will require a longer wait period.
After you have created 2 Daggers of Absolution, you may return to Eudora in Olde Town with the good news!

Welcome to the Gardening Section! Gardening in Wizard101 can be used to earn reagents, gold, and even pet snacks such as mega snacks. But before we get that far, we must first learn how to garden. At level 12, speak to Moolinda Wu Life School, Ravenwood. She will then send you to Farley, a Gardener, in Golem Court.

Farley will introduce you to Gardening and then send you to talk to Blossom, the Life Tree, in Ravenwood, to retrieve a seedling. View the image below for a great image of what a seed’s information will look like once you receive one in your backpack.
Â
Once you receive a seed, a Dandelion, from Blossom, you can return to Farley to learn more about seeds – how you keep them alive, earn rewards, and more. Seeds can be purchased from the Wizard101 Crowns Shop, dropped by bosses, or bought from various vendors from around the spiral. Once you receive a seedling, you can plant it in a Gardening Pot or on the grass in your castle. Once you plant it, you’ll see an extremely cute seed! You won’t notice much at first, but within time, it will start to grow into a Young Plant. Speaking of which…Â

At this stage of your plant’s life, you won’t need to do anything right away. The best thing to do is to train new gardening spells to prepare yourself for when it matures. You can purchase these spells by speaking to Farley in Golem Court and clicking on the Train tab.Â

At this stage of your plant’s life, you will need to start helping it grow by using Growing Spells. You’ll also need to protect your plant from pests that will certainly kill your plant if not taken care of. You may also harvest your plants to receive special rewards.Â

Elder is the final stage of life for a plant. If you have taken care of your plant to this stage, you’ll get a larger reward once you harvest at this stage rather than at the Mature stage. Congratulations on taking care of your plant(s) so well. Each time you harvest your plant at a Mature and/or Elder level, you will level up. There is only one stage before a plant is dead – nearing death aka Wilting. You may take care of your plant’s needs at this point, but once you do, it’ll go back to being a seedling no matter the stage of life it was at before. If you wait until your plant is dead, it’ll have to be dug up with the gardening spell “Plow” or a much later gardening spell known as “Revive” which will revive it as a seedling.Â
